Human Resources Degree
The human resources program at University of Wisconsin – Whitewater prepares students for careers as a human resources assistant or manager or labor relations manager. The program focuses on managing the development of human capital in organizations and providing services to individuals and groups. Program courses include: personnel and organization policy, human resource dynamics and flows, labor relations, civil rights, laws and regulations, compensation systems, work systems, career management, employee testing and assessment, recruitment, and managing employee and job training programs. UW Whitewater is a public institution located in Whitewater, Wisconsin and provides a large number of degree programs for students. Approximately twelve thousand students are enrolled annually at University of Wisconsin - Whitewater.
Areas of study offered at UW Whitewater include but are not limited to:
- Business And Marketing Studies
- Education
- Social Sciences
- Communications And Journalism
The admissions process will include the submission of an application, student records, and standardized test scores, which are then evaluated by the admissions committee. The most common exam scores among applicants accepted to UW Whitewater are between 20 - 25 for the ACT exam, or 1310 - 1610 on the SAT. UW Whitewater admits about 80% of applicants. Of those accepted, about 45% enrolled. More information on admissions can be found at uww.edu.
The tuition at UW Whitewater varies based on the state of residence of the student. In-state residents pay close to $7,900 per year and out-of-state residents are charged $16,000 annually. The price of on-campus housing is about $3,700 annually. This school may help with costs by offering financial aid for students that qualify by way of grants and loans.
